Gynecological cancer drugs constitute pharmaceutical products specifically formulated for the treatment of cancers and malignancies affecting the female reproductive system. These drugs are designed to target cancer cells, either destroying them, inhibiting their growth, or preventing the spread of malignant cells.
The primary categories of gynecological cancer drugs include alkylating agents, plant alkaloids, anthracyclines, antitumor antibiotics, and others. Alkylating agents, for instance, are a type of chemotherapy drug that disrupts the DNA of cancer cells, impeding their replication and inducing cell death. In gynecological cancer treatment, these drugs serve as cytotoxic treatments to target and eliminate cancer cells in reproductive organs such as the ovaries, uterus, cervix, and more. Various therapeutic modalities, including chemotherapy, targeted therapy, and hormonal therapy, are employed for different indications such as cervical cancer, uterine cancer, ovarian and fallopian tube cancer, vulvar cancer, and vaginal cancer. These treatments are administered in diverse healthcare settings, including hospitals, clinics, specialized cancer treatment centers, and other medical facilities.

The gynecological cancer drugs market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$14.69 billion in 2024 to $15.69 billion in 2025 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.8%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to growing advancements in chemotherapy, hormone therapy developments, early detection and diagnosis, surgical innovations, government funding and research grants, increasing awareness and screening programs
The gynecological cancer drugs market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$20.36 billion in 2029 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.7%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to increasing incidence rates, advancements in biomarker research, government funding and support, growing aging population, clinical trial advancements. Major trends in the forecast period include health equity and access initiatives, advancements in diagnostic tools, combination therapies and targeted agents, telemedicine and remote monitoring, patient-centric care models, collaborations and partnerships.
The prevalence of gynecological cancer is poised to drive the growth of the gynecological cancer drugs market in the future. Gynecologic cancer encompasses cancers originating in a woman's reproductive organs, and drugs tailored for these conditions play a crucial role in reducing their prevalence. These drugs are instrumental in treating and managing gynecological cancer, preventing recurrence, and enhancing patient outcomes through diverse therapeutic approaches. For example, data from the World Ovarian Cancer Coalition in February 2022 indicated that ovarian cancer affected 313,959 women globally in 2020, and this number is projected to increase by 42% to 445,721 by 2040. Over the same period, there is an expected 51% rise in the number of women succumbing to ovarian cancer, from 207,252 to 313,617. Hence, the elevated prevalence of gynecological cancer is a key driver for the expansion of the gynecological cancer drugs market.

Major companies in the gynecological cancer drugs market are developing alkylating agents to enhance treatment efficacy by targeting the DNA of cancer cells, thus preventing their proliferation. Alkylating agents function by adding alkyl groups to DNA, which can cause the strands to break or create abnormal cross-links, disrupting the cell cycle. For example, in June 2024, Shorla Oncology, an Ireland-based pharmaceutical company, announced that the FDA had approved Tepylute, an alkylating agent. Tepylute is available as a liquid formulation, eliminating the need for complex reconstitution processes typically associated with powder forms. It is indicated for patients with adenocarcinoma of the breast and ovary, conditions that can be particularly difficult to treat due to late-stage diagnosis and varied responses to existing therapies.
Key players in the gynecological cancer drug market are directing their focus toward personalized cancer vaccines to enhance customer offerings. Personalized cancer vaccines represent an emerging treatment approach that leverages a patient's own cancer cells to develop a vaccine aimed at instructing the immune system on how to recognize and eliminate the cancer. Pharmaceutical companies are integrating genetic sequencing and precision medicine to develop novel drug therapies and cancer treatments tailored to specific patients. For example, in January 2023, BioNTech, a Germany-based biotechnology company, announced plans to initiate trials for personalized cancer vaccines in the UK by September 2023. The company further aims to conduct tests and deliver 10,000 personalized mRNA therapies, including cancer vaccines, by the end of 2030.
